Index: Makefile =================================================================== --- Makefile (revision 395579) +++ Makefile (working copy) @@ -57,58 +57,33 @@ QT4_MAKE_ENV= phoenix="qt" GLX_USE= GL=gl +GLX_VARS= VIDEO_DRIVER+=video.glx + SDL_USE= XORG=xv SDL=sdl +SDL_VARS= VIDEO_DRIVER+=video.sdl + XSHM_USE= XORG=xext +XSHM_VARS= VIDEO_DRIVER+=video.xshm + XV_USE= XORG=xv +XV_VARS= VIDEO_DRIVER+=video.xv AO_LIB_DEPENDS= libao.so:${PORTSDIR}/audio/libao +AO_VARS= AUDIO_DRIVER+=audio.ao + OPENAL_USES= openal:al +OPENAL_VARS= AUDIO_DRIVER+=audio.openal + +OSS_VARS= AUDIO_DRIVER+=audio.oss + PULSEAUDIO_LIB_DEPENDS= libpulse.so:${PORTSDIR}/audio/pulseaudio +PULSEAUDIO_VARS= AUDIO_DRIVER+=audio.pulseaudio INPUT_SDL_USE= SDL=sdl +INPUT_SDL_VARS= INPUT_DRIVER+=input.sdl -.include +INPUT_X_VARS= INPUT_DRIVER+=input.xlib -.if ${PORT_OPTIONS:MGLX} -VIDEO_DRIVER+= video.glx -.endif - -.if ${PORT_OPTIONS:MSDL} -VIDEO_DRIVER+= video.sdl -.endif - -.if ${PORT_OPTIONS:MXSHM} -VIDEO_DRIVER+= video.xshm -.endif - -.if ${PORT_OPTIONS:MXV} -VIDEO_DRIVER+= video.xv -.endif - -.if ${PORT_OPTIONS:MAO} -AUDIO_DRIVER+= audio.ao -.endif - -.if ${PORT_OPTIONS:MOPENAL} -AUDIO_DRIVER+= audio.openal -.endif - -.if ${PORT_OPTIONS:MOSS} -AUDIO_DRIVER+= audio.oss -.endif - -.if ${PORT_OPTIONS:MPULSEAUDIO} -AUDIO_DRIVER+= audio.pulseaudio -.endif - -.if ${PORT_OPTIONS:MINPUT_SDL} -INPUT_DRIVER+= input.sdl -.endif - -.if ${PORT_OPTIONS:MINPUT_X} -INPUT_DRIVER+= input.xlib -.endif - post-patch: ${REINPLACE_CMD} \ -e 's|%%VIDEO%%|${VIDEO_DRIVER}|' \